How it Works
Field tests and laboratory studies performed to date show that Mixed Oxidant Solution (MOS) tends to speed reaction rates or drive oxidation reactions to completion compared to sodium hypochlorite.
MOS breaks down odor causing compounds, such as phenols or organochloramines and remove the musty odors of geosmin and methyl isoborneol (MIB) caused when water sources suffer from algae blooms.
- Oxidize hydrogen sulfides more rapidly than chlorine and without ph adjustment.
- Lower doses of MOS achieves microbial inactivation, thus reducing the addition of chemicals to the water supply.
With sufficient dosing, MOS does not require a detention tank, filter system, and head can be maintained from the wells to distribution.
